About

A mild plant-derived cleansing surfactant from coconut sugar reacted with tartaric acid. One of the gentler options for sensitive cleansers.

Skin benefits

  • Mild non-ionic/anionic blend surfactant
  • Gentle cleansing on skin and hair
  • Plant-derived alkyl polyglucoside chemistry

Known concerns

  • Possible mild eye irritation in concentrate
  • Minor regulatory dossier specific to this salt
